Output 7589ff7c80407414db49ed86f6ed9b88c8912ab5d745db05dcab6730fc3cfc8f:28

value
31854558
script pubkey
OP_0 OP_PUSHBYTES_20 8b04edf03038db95e32d38b4144f6890e89aaab0
address
bc1q3vzwmups8rdetced8z6pgnmgjr5f424sn7dppd
transaction
7589ff7c80407414db49ed86f6ed9b88c8912ab5d745db05dcab6730fc3cfc8f
spent
true